  2. Prices are based of how the ship is selling compared to how they have sold that same time of year in the previous year/years. So if the ship is selling really well the prices will stay up, if the ship is running behind prices will drop after the final payments were due and then again a little later once the cost of canceling and re-booking gets higher...and thats if the ship isnt selling well in the lower categories. A promo will come into play if they feel its going to up the sales then the prices might increase or the promo will prevent the prices from dropping.

  9. NCL will only give you OBC if no upgardes are available... so if you book the ocean view dont worry about the price of the balcony itself...watch the price of the room your booked for. If the Ocean view drops NCL will upgrade you at no cost.

     

    My cruise dropped over $400 after final payment and I went from a regular BE balcony to a spa balcony.
